Subject: On-call intro — Vexlor fd leak hunt

Welcome to the rotation. Since last Tuesday the Vexlor gateway has been slowly leaking file descriptors; we suspect the retry path in the upstream pooler never closes sockets on timeout. Grafwell dashboards show the count climbing about 40/hour per node. Restarting buys roughly two days. Priya's notes cover the lsof sampling script and how to correlate with deploy times. The full investigation log lives on the internal wiki page linked below.

runbook for yageg-tafop: https://superset.merlaqnet.local/deploy/projects/issue/display/repo/projects/ticket/e6ac41f4bf7bc116ee61994c

Following the September count at the Dellbruck warehouse, we will record a write-down on aged Corvax-7 sensor modules. Obsolescence driven by the Corvax-9 launch has left roughly 4,200 units unsellable at standard margin. Finance should book the adjustment against the Q3 reserve, with supporting valuation memos filed by Marit Oustad. Please treat unit-level figures as restricted until the audit committee reviews them. The write-down connects directly to our plans for the product line.

management briefing: Headcount on the Belix team goes from 60 to 93 by the end of November. Gross margin on Belix came in at 23 percent against a plan of 47 percent.

## Authentication

Tailscope is the internal CLI the support team uses to tail production logs from the Logmere aggregator. It reads your credential from the TAILSCOPE_KEY environment variable or from ~/.tailscope/config. Keys are scoped read-only and expire every 30 days. For shared support workstations, use the team key shown below.

app token of fajop-fahif = qvz4-AnML

**Changelog — ValidPipe 2.0**

Renamed `PLUGIN_AUTH` to `VALIDATOR_PLUGIN_SECRET`. Old name removed, no fallback. Affects all installs loading third-party validator plugins. Symptoms of stale config: plugins fail registration with "unauthorized loader" at startup. Fix: edit the environment file, delete the old key, add the new one. Restart the validator host afterward; hot reload does not pick up env changes. Support macro VP-RENAME covers the customer-facing wording. The replacement line to add is:

vault entry, fadup-tagag: RELAY_SECRET8=2fd92179